Georgia's climate, particularly the high humidity experienced in Atlanta during summer months, necessitates the use of advanced waterproofing membranes and mold-resistant materials in bathroom renovations. Employing vapor barriers behind wall finishes and ensuring adequate ventilation through high-CFM exhaust fans are critical to prevent moisture ingress and subsequent structural damage or microbial growth. The use of porcelain or ceramic tile with low water absorption rates, coupled with epoxy-based grouts, provides superior durability and resistance to water penetration in this environment.

What is the 30% rule for renovations in Georgia?

The '30% rule' is not a codified regulation in Georgia but an informal guideline sometimes considered by financial institutions. It suggests that renovations exceeding approximately 30% of a home's pre-renovation value might not yield a proportional increase in market value, influencing appraisal outcomes or loan approvals.

What is a realistic budget for a bathroom remodel in Georgia?

A realistic budget for a mid-range bathroom remodel in Georgia, encompassing labor and quality materials, typically falls between $15,000 and $30,000. This range allows for updated fixtures, new tile, vanity, and potentially minor layout adjustments, with premium finishes naturally increasing the overall cost.

How does Georgia's climate impact bathroom remodels?

Georgia's humid subtropical climate necessitates careful material selection and installation techniques in bathrooms. High humidity levels in areas like Atlanta demand robust moisture barriers, proper ventilation systems, and the use of water-resistant materials like porcelain tile and epoxy grout to prevent mold and water damage.
